At its core, blockchain technology is a distributed, immutable ledger. Think of it as a shared digital notebook, accessible to many, where every transaction is recorded and verified by a network of computers. Once a transaction is added to the chain, it cannot be altered or deleted, creating an unprecedented level of transparency and security. This decentralization is the key. Instead of relying on a single authority, trust is distributed across the network, making it far more resilient to censorship, fraud, and failure.

The most well-known application of blockchain is, of course, cryptocurrencies like Bitcoin and Ethereum. These digital currencies operate on their own blockchains, allowing for peer-to-peer transactions without intermediaries. One of the most direct routes to earning with blockchain is through the careful and informed investment in cryptocurrencies. This requires a nuanced understanding beyond simply buying and selling. It involves researching projects, analyzing their whitepapers, understanding their tokenomics (the economics of the token), and assessing the team behind them. Diversification is key, as is adopting a long-term perspective. Instead of chasing short-term pumps, consider identifying projects with genuine utility and strong development roadmaps. Platforms like CoinMarketCap and CoinGecko are invaluable resources for tracking prices, market caps, and project information, but always conduct your own thorough due diligence.

Beyond simple holding, staking and yield farming offer avenues for passive income. Staking involves locking up a certain amount of cryptocurrency to help secure a blockchain network. In return, you receive rewards, often in the form of more of that cryptocurrency. This is particularly prevalent in networks that use Proof-of-Stake consensus mechanisms. Yield farming, on the other hand, involves providing liquidity to decentralized exchanges (DEXs) or lending protocols in DeFi. You deposit your crypto assets into liquidity pools and earn transaction fees or interest on your deposits. While these methods can offer attractive returns, they also come with risks, such as impermanent loss in liquidity pools and smart contract vulnerabilities, so a solid understanding of the underlying mechanics is paramount.

The Current Challenge

Bitcoin mining, a process that verifies transactions and adds them to the blockchain, requires immense computational power. This power often comes from non-renewable energy sources, leading to a carbon footprint that’s difficult to ignore. The environmental impact includes not only greenhouse gas emissions but also the depletion of natural resources and the generation of electronic waste.

Technological Advancements

The good news is that the world is witnessing groundbreaking technological advancements aimed at making Bitcoin mining carbon-neutral. One of the most promising innovations is the development of renewable energy-powered mining operations. Solar, wind, and hydroelectric power are being harnessed to fuel mining rigs, significantly reducing their carbon footprint.

Furthermore, researchers are exploring the use of advanced algorithms that require less energy to validate transactions. These energy-efficient algorithms are designed to perform the same tasks with significantly lower computational demands, thus contributing to more sustainable mining practices.

Eco-Friendly Mining Initiatives

Several initiatives are already in place that demonstrate the potential for carbon-neutral Bitcoin mining. For instance, some mining operations are being established in regions abundant with renewable energy sources. In places like Iceland, geothermal energy provides a nearly inexhaustible source of clean power, making it an ideal candidate for eco-friendly mining.

Additionally, companies are investing in carbon offset programs. These programs involve planting trees, funding renewable energy projects, or supporting technologies that capture and store carbon dioxide, thereby balancing out the emissions from traditional mining operations.

Blockchain and Energy Efficiency

The blockchain technology itself is also evolving to become more energy-efficient. As previously mentioned, consensus mechanisms like Proof of Stake (PoS) are emerging as more sustainable alternatives to Proof of Work (PoW). PoS systems require significantly less energy to validate transactions, thus reducing the overall carbon footprint of blockchain networks.

Additionally, ongoing research is exploring hybrid consensus mechanisms that combine the best features of PoW and PoS. These innovative approaches aim to maintain the security and decentralization of blockchain while significantly reducing energy consumption.
